Kellogg’s deal-warning

The other day I posted about the Kellogg’s deal at Acme. $1.50 a box, must buy 6 boxes. The ad states “greater or lesser quantities $2.50 each.” I was excited because this time the deal includes Crispix and Frosted Mini Wheats, which are two of Dan’s favorite cereals. I picked up my coupon inserts on Monday and had 36 Kellogg’s $1 off one coupons–so I was thrilled!

In order to try to make sure I got the price of $0.50 a box, I rang up my 6 boxes separately. Yesterday I did two transactions back to back, at self checkout, and both times paid $3 for 6 boxes of cereal. Great!

This morning my plan was to do that again, then do my regular weekly trip. It was 6 am, so self checkout was closed. Boo. I ended up getting Sue, my least favorite cashier. I don’t even mind mentioning her by name, because she treats me with a great deal of contempt. You’d think my coupons are deducted from her paycheck.

Anyway, after she putzed around with newspapers for 10 minutes and pretended not to see me waiting to check out, she checked me out. First 6 went through just fine, $3 after coupons. Second set of 6–$9 after coupons! Yikes, I didn’t get the deal this time. I asked about it and Sue said that “you’re only allowed to get 6 at that price.” I didn’t bother telling her that I had in fact purchased another 12 boxes at that price just the day before.

Anyway, at the end of it all, I got 12 boxes of Crispix and 12 boxes of FMW for $18, or $0.75 a box. Not bad, but not $0.50 a box either–actually one-third higher than what I had planned on paying. I have to pass the Avondale Acme twice a day anyway, I may try again on my way home from work on Monday, just to see what happens, and void the transaction if I don’t get the cheaper price. I have 12 coupons left!

So just a warning–either use self-checkout, or be prepared that the limit on this deal is 3.
